Transformers and Rectifiers India: Outcome of AGM News News / News 7 years ago 538 Views comments We send herewith Outcome of 23rd AGM Read more
News How an internal sexist memo revealed Google#39;s struggle with changing culture News / News - 7 years ago
Comments